Analysis of Water Quality using Physico-chemical Parameters of Fresh Water Ponds of Hajipur, Vaishali District of Bihar

  • Abstract:
  • The present study was conducted to assess the fresh water ponds located at Bazar Samiti in Hajipur, Vaishali, Bihar and effects of sewage pollution from the drains of surrounding areas. In Physical and Chemical Parameters Such as Water Temperature, Transparency, Turbidity, Total Dissolved Solids, pH, Dissolved Oxygen, Free Carbon dioxide, and Total Hardness, Chlorides, Alkalinity, Phosphate and Nitrates. Were analyzed for a periods of one year from 1st January 2024 to 31st December 2024. All Parameters were within the Permissible limits. The results indicate that the tank is Non-polluted and can be used for Domestic, Irrigation and Pisciculture.
